Analysis of the incidence and treatment of lung cancer after lung transplantation / 中华器官移植杂志
Chinese Journal of Organ Transplantation ; (12): 34-36, 2020.
Artigo em Chinês | WPRIM | ID: wpr-870546
ABSTRACT

Objective:

To explore the incidence and treatment of lung cancer after lung transplantation.

Methods:

Between January 2003 and July 2016, 80 patients were retrospectively reviewed after lung transplantation. And the incidence, treatment and prognosis of lung cancer were analyzed after lung transplantation.

Results:

Twelve cases (15%) of malignancies occurred after lung transplantation, including lung cancer ( n=10, 12.5%), renal carcinoma ( n=1, 1.25%) and larynx cancer ( n=1, 1.25%). One lung cancer patient became lost to follow-ups. Among 9 other cases, 5 patients of stage I lung cancer had a median survival of >24 months while another 4 patients with stage II/III lung cancer had a median survival of 2.5(2-5) months. All tumors occurred at the preserved side. Pathological types included squamous cell carcinoma, adenocarcinoma, adenosquamous cell carcinoma and small cell lung cancer. Age(61.8±6.6 vs. 54.0±11.0 years, P=0.03) and smoking (20.4% vs. 2.7%, P=0.02)were two important risk factors for lung cancer. The differences were statistically significant.

Conclusions:

Lung cancer is a major late complication after lung transplantation. Age and smoking are two important risk factors for lung cancer. The pathological types of lung cancer are diverse and the overall prognosis is poor.
